Intent | Intent 1: To supersede the requirements of Sentence 3.2.3.17.(1),
which would otherwise require a canopy, if certain conditions are met [the
exterior wall of the upper storey is recessed not less than 1 m behind
the exterior wall containing the opening in the lower storey]. This [the wall
recessing] is to limit the probability of the spread of fire from one storey
to the storey above through openings in the exterior wall during the time
required to achieve occupant safety and for emergency responders to perform
their duties, which could lead to harm to persons in the storey above.
